Senior Stephen Sullivan made the switch from wide receiver to tight end this offseason but has yet to get involved in LSU's new explosive offense this season.

Head coach Ed Orgeron is hoping that changes soon...
quote:

"We talked and said if we are not going to to use him at tight end, then play him at receiver," Orgeron said.

"He's an excellent player. We need to find a way to get him on the field and make plays. He's a great young man. He's very important to our program. I think as the season progresses we are going to find the right spot for him."
